/*
 * Fixture: user-module extraction from the Grellhart monolith.
 * We're splitting /users into the new Fenwick service. This fixture
 * seeds three accounts mirroring prod edge cases: dormant, migrated,
 * and half-migrated (profile moved, sessions not).
 *
 * Tests hit the Fenwick staging API directly — no mocks. Auth is
 * bearer-only; the legacy cookie path is gone. Don't reuse prod
 * creds. The staging token for this suite is below.
 */

session JWT of fajof-bahop = eyJhbGciOiJIUzI1NiIsInR5cCI6IkpXVCJ9.eyJzdWIiOiIqgHoPSIn0.DAyxzh8y

## Audit-Log Viewer: Limits & Quotas

The Ledgerette viewer paginates server-side. Query windows over 30 days hit the cold archive tier and blow the latency SLO. Export jobs are rate-limited per org; concurrent exports queue rather than fail. Known pain point: filter-heavy queries bypass the row cap estimator — fix is in review. Do not raise per-org quotas ad hoc; file a ticket and bring it to sync. Quota bumps without load numbers will be reverted. Current limits:

constants for yagaf-taweg:
WEIGHTS = {
    "belael": 881,
    "pelael": 167,
    "ulaix": 116,
}

TICKET-4471: Zero-downtime migration for orders table

The Splitvane expand/contract flow stalls at the backfill step on the Norrow shard set. Dual-write is active; reads still hit the old column. Need sign-off before contract phase ships — rollback window closes Thursday. No customer impact observed. Blocking the 9.3 cut until backfill completes and row counts reconcile. Verified against the candidate build identified by the token below.

session token of kagup-hahaf = htk3_2b8